Emilia Romagna Grand Prix starting grid with penalties applied

It is a case of as you were on the front row for the Emilia Romagna Grand Prix as Max Verstappen starts from top spot on the grid ahead of Charles Leclerc following Saturday's sprint race.

Ferrari's title leader had quickly surged ahead of Red Bull's reigning champion at the start of the 100-kilometre, 21-lap event, only for the Dutchman to make a winning move late on as the soft tyres on the F1-75 sustained graining.

Behind them on the second row, another Red Bull-Ferrari battle looms as Sergio Perez starts third ahead of Carlos Sainz as the duo made up three and six places respectively in what was an exciting sprint for those in the top 10.

Further back, however, the race was a disaster for Mercedes as George Russell and Lewis Hamilton were stuck in a DRS train behind Aston Martin's Sebastian Vettel.

Russell started and finished 11th, while Hamilton dropped back a place from 13th after being crowded going into the first chicane, and the seven-time champion lines up 14th.

Only one penalty has been applied and that's for Alfa Romeo's Zhou Guanyu who crashed on the opening lap after tangling with AlphaTauri's Pierre Gasly.

Zhou was due to be last on the grid but will now start from the pit lane after the team broke parc fermé rules by repairing the damage unsupervised.
